“…Similarly, arboreal tadpoles of Neotropical bufonids of the genus Melanophryniscus Gallardo, 1961, did not present marked morphological differences in relation to non-arboreal close relatives that inhabit lentic and lotic environments [ 20 ], suggesting few specializations for arboreality when compared to other typical arboreal tadpoles (see [ 20 , 114 ]). Therefore, factors other than adaptations to specific microhabitats can influence the morphology of tadpoles, such as adaptations to predation/locomotion in different aquatic environments, foraging position in the water column, and phylogenetic relationships [ 20 , 21 ]. Thus, comprehensive studies are needed to evaluate the importance of tadpole traits both in the reproductive mode of B .…”

“…Although these early descriptions are a valuable source of information for several species (the only one for some of them), they usually included on a single or few individuals, without morphometrics and detailed illustrations, thus limiting intra and interspecific morphological comparisons (Borteiro and Kolenc, 2007), even the taxonomic identification (Rojas et al, 2018). Not surprisingly, re-descriptions of the morphology of the tadpoles are increasing in the last few years (Borteiro and Kolenc, 2007;Provete et al, 2012;Barrasso et al, 2013;Iop et al, 2015;Pezzuti et al, 2016;Rojas et al, 2018). Usually based in linear measurements, only a few studies have described the shape of tadpoles obtained with geometric morphometric methods (Klingenberg, 2011) as an additional factor to morphological diagnosis (Haad et al, 2011;Pezzuti et al, 2016).…”
